Live Video Games
Following that, these people can hook up to a survive supplier via a hi def movie feed in order to notice the particular actions as it takes place within real-time. This Specific installation links the distance among virtual in inclusion to actual physical casinos, offering an impressive knowledge that simulatesContinue Reading